分享 MySQL 修改數據的實際操作流程
MySQL 是一種流行的開源關聯數據庫管理系統,廣泛應用於各種網站和應用程序中。修改數據是數據庫管理中一個重要的操作,本文將詳細介紹在 MySQL 中修改數據的實際操作流程,幫助讀者更好地理解和應用這一過程。
1. 了解基本的 SQL 語法
在進行數據修改之前,首先需要了解 SQL(結構化查詢語言)的基本語法。MySQL 中用於修改數據的主要語句是 UPDATE
。其基本語法如下:
UPDATE 表名
SET 列1 = 值1, 列2 = 值2, ...
WHERE 條件;
在這裡,表名
是你要修改的數據表,列1
和 列2
是你想要更新的列,值1
和 值2
是新的數據值,條件
用於指定哪些行需要被更新。
2. 實際操作流程
步驟一:連接到 MySQL 數據庫
首先,你需要連接到 MySQL 數據庫。可以使用命令行工具或圖形化界面工具(如 phpMyAdmin)來進行連接。以下是使用命令行連接的示例:
mysql -u 用戶名 -p
輸入命令後,系統會提示你輸入密碼。成功登錄後,你將看到 MySQL 提示符。
步驟二:選擇數據庫
在連接到 MySQL 後,需選擇要操作的數據庫。使用以下命令來選擇數據庫:
USE 數據庫名;
步驟三:執行 UPDATE 語句
選擇數據庫後,可以執行 UPDATE
語句來修改數據。以下是一個示例,假設我們有一個名為 users
的表,並希望更新用戶的電子郵件地址:
UPDATE users
SET email = 'newemail@example.com'
WHERE id = 1;
這條語句將會把 id
為 1 的用戶的電子郵件地址更新為 newemail@example.com
。
步驟四:確認修改結果
執行完 UPDATE
語句後,建議使用 SELECT
語句來確認數據是否已正確修改:
SELECT * FROM users WHERE id = 1;
這樣可以查看 id
為 1 的用戶的所有信息,確保電子郵件地址已被更新。
3. 注意事項
- 備份數據:在進行任何修改之前,建議先備份數據,以防止意外數據丟失。
- 使用 WHERE 條件:在執行
UPDATE
語句時,務必使用WHERE
條件,以避免不小心更新整個表的數據。 - 測試環境:在生產環境中進行修改之前,最好在測試環境中進行操作,以確保不會影響到實際運行的系統。
總結
本文介紹了 MySQL 中修改數據的實際操作流程,包括基本的 SQL 語法、連接數據庫、執行更新語句以及確認修改結果的步驟。掌握這些基本操作後,您將能夠更有效地管理和維護您的數據庫。如果您需要更高效的數據庫解決方案,考慮使用 香港VPS 服務來提升您的網站性能和穩定性。